Overview

Fort Smith is often viewed as an affordable city compared to other regions. This analysis delves into various costs associated with living in the area.

FAQs

1. How does Fort Smith's cost of living compare to national averages?

Fort Smith's cost of living is lower than the national average, particularly in housing and food expenses. This makes it an attractive option for families and individuals.

2. Are housing prices in Fort Smith increasing?

Housing prices in Fort Smith have seen moderate increases but remain affordable compared to many other cities. This trend is expected to continue as the area develops.

3. What are typical utility costs in Fort Smith?

Typical utility costs can range from $150 to $200 monthly, depending on the size of the home and usage habits. Electricity is usually the largest expense.

4. Is healthcare affordable in Fort Smith?

Healthcare costs are generally accessible, with many clinics offering sliding scale fees based on income. This can help residents manage healthcare expenses more effectively.

5. What transportation options are available in Fort Smith?

Transportation options are limited, with most residents relying on personal vehicles. Public transit exists but is not as extensive, so budgeting for a car is advisable.
